The Secret Ingredient
The secret behind Chick-fil-A’s mouthwatering fried chicken lies in the cooking oil they use. Unlike many other fast-food chains that opt for traditional vegetable oils or animal fats, Chick-fil-A has chosen to use 100% refined peanut oil.
Why Peanut Oil?
Peanut oil is a popular choice for frying due to its high smoke point and neutral flavor. Its smoke point, which is the temperature at which the oil starts to break down and produce smoke, is around 450°F (232°C). This high smoke point allows Chick-fil-A to cook their chicken at a higher temperature, resulting in a crispy exterior while maintaining a juicy and tender interior.
Health Benefits
Aside from its excellent frying capabilities, peanut oil also offers several health benefits. It is low in saturated fat and cholesterol, making it a healthier alternative to oils that are higher in saturated fats. Additionally, peanut oil contains high levels of monounsaturated fats, which are considered heart-healthy fats. These fats can help reduce bad cholesterol levels and lower the risk of heart disease when consumed in moderation.

Allergen Information
Chick-fil-A is committed to providing transparency regarding allergens, including peanuts. On their website and in their restaurants, they provide detailed information about allergens present in their food, including cross-contact possibilities. This allows you to make an informed decision about whether or not it is safe for you to consume their food.
